Warning Signs You Need Refrigerator Water Line Leak Removal
Don’t wait until it’s too late. Catching these warning signs early can save you a lot of money and prevent bigger problems down the line.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a musty smell in your home that won’t go away, it could be a sign of a Refrigerator Water Line Leak. This smell can be caused by mold and mildew that’s growing in the affected area.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Water stains on your ceiling or walls can be a sign of a Refrigerator Water Line Leak. These stains can be caused by water seeping through the walls or ceiling and causing damage to the surrounding area.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of a Refrigerator Water Line Leak. This type of damage is usually caused by water seeping under the flooring and causing it to warp or buckle.
Increased Water Bills
Increased water bills can be a sign of a Refrigerator Water Line Leak. If your water bills are higher than usual, it could be a sign that there’s a leak somewhere in your system.
Visible Signs of Water Damage
Visible signs of water damage, such as water pools or standing water, can be a sign of a Refrigerator Water Line Leak. This type of damage can be caused by a variety of factors, including a leak in the water line or a broken pipe.
